Output d3254db1e6331e2a1b3a5e07000b6dc61f755d8a7886a5ae9884c8945972fdf6:3

value
22120567
script pubkey
OP_0 OP_PUSHBYTES_20 d643d353bfcbecce03620f00bf5db35249515507
address
ltc1q6epax5ale0kvuqmzpuqt7hdn2fy4z4g8yzrzwp
transaction
d3254db1e6331e2a1b3a5e07000b6dc61f755d8a7886a5ae9884c8945972fdf6
spent
true